Who is IPS Rajeev Kumar, New DGP of West Bengal & Most Trusted Officer of CM Mamata Banerjee?

1989 batch IPS officer Rajeev Kumar has been appointed as the new Director General of Police (DGP) of West Bengal. He was serving as the Principal Secretary, Department of Information Technology & Electronics.

Mr. Kumar will replace Manoj Malaviya, a 1986-batch police officer, who retired on Dec 27, 2023.

Mr. Kumar is considered to be one of the most trusted police officers of West Bengal CM, Ms. Mamata Banerjee. Ms. Banerjee even sat on strike in Kolkata in 2019, when a team of CBI officers arrived at Mr. Kumar’s residence to quiz him in connection with the Saradha scam. The CBI had alleged in the apex court that Kumar tampered with electronic evidence of the Saradha chit-fund scam.

The case involved an estimated Rs. 2,460 crore that was raised from around 1.8 million depositors from West Bengal, Assam, Jharkhand, Odisha, and Chhattisgarh. It came to light in 2012 when depositors started filing police complaints.

Mr. Kumar has worked in many key positions like Commissioner of Kolkata Police, Joint Commissioner (Special Task Force) and Director General (CID). He was Commissioner of Kolkata Police from May 2016 to February 2019. He was transferred as the ADG CID ahead of the Lok Sabha election in 2019.

Under his leadership, the STF of Kolkata Police was much talked about for its operations against Maoists. He also played an important role in capturing Chhatradhar Mahato, an important figure of the Lalgarh movement.

Mr. Kumar, who hails from Uttar Pradesh, holds an engineering degree from IIT Roorkee.

While serving as the STF chief in 2009, he faced allegations from TMC’s then national general secretary, Mukul Roy. Roy accused him of engaging in phone surveillance on behalf of the Left Front government, targeting the then railway minister and TMC leader Mamata Banerjee.

There was an atmosphere of general elections in the country at that time. During this time, Trinamool Congress accused the STF chief of Kolkata Police of monitoring the phone of the then Railway Minister Mamata Banerjee. Allegations of collusion with the Left government were also made.
